⚖️ Kerala HC issues notice over corruption allegations against DGP

The Kerala High Court issued a notice to the VACB Director and DGP S. Sreejith on a petition. An assistant motor vehicles inspector filed the petition in Kerala regarding alleged corrupt practices. The allegations mention 'grave corrupt practices,' benami transactions, and money laundering involving Mr. Sreejith. The petition further claims Sreejith owns a UAE spa and has ties to the Sabarimala gold theft case. Next, the court is likely to review the matter despite a previous 'clean chit' report.

🔬 Molecular switch found in hard-to-treat breast cancer

Researchers identified a key metastatic program in Triple-Negative Breast Cancer (TNBC). This discovery was made by scientists from Adelaide University and the Olivia Newton-John Cancer Research Institute in Australia. The study pinpointed that low miR-342 expression and high E2F signaling marked cells with increased metastatic capacity. Restoring miR-342 or inhibiting the pathway with palbociclib reduced metastatic outgrowth in preclinical models. This suggests CDK4/6 inhibitors might be useful for a specific subgroup of TNBC patients. 🔬

🎬 Cine workers back actor Soni in filmmaker FIR

Actor Satendra Soni has filed an FIR against filmmaker Pushpendra Singh and his wife, Pragati Chauhan. This case involves alleged non-payment of dues, assault, intimidation, and wrongful confinement during the shoot of 'Paid Paalki' in Maihar, Madhya Pradesh. The incident reportedly dates back to June, with the FIR registered at Oshiwara Police Station, Mumbai, on August 20, 2026. The All Indian Cine Workers Association (AICWA) has fully supported Soni and Shreedhar Dubey in this serious matter. AICWA demands a thorough investigation to prevent further exploitation of film workers. 🎬

🤝 US-Canada trade talks hit the final stretch 🇨🇦

The US and Canada are rushing to seal a trade deal before President Trump's threatened 50% tariff on $20 billion of Canadian goods takes effect Saturday. Top negotiators are meeting in Washington, as Canada relies on the US market for about 70% of its exports. The threat is set to kick in at 12:01 am EDT (0401 GMT) on Saturday, after Trump delayed the duties previously. Canada is seeking relief on automobiles, steel, and aluminum, aiming for potential tariff reductions. The next steps depend on whether both sides can agree before the deadline passes.

🛰️ China hunts for water at Moon's south pole

China is launching its complex Chang'e-7 mission to search for frozen water in permanently shadowed craters near the Moon's south pole. The uncrewed mission will use a robotic lander, rover, and hopping probe from the Wenchang Space Launch Site. Experts estimate a landing attempt around November, with the mission aiming to pave the way for future lunar bases. Finding water is key for drinking, oxygen, and rocket fuel for future human outposts. This race for lunar resources is heating up with other nations also targeting the south pole. 🚀
